Sky-Watcher AZ-GTi with SkyMax 102 – Go-To Alt-Az Mount for Astronomy and Photography
If you’re just starting out in astronomy or astrophotography, the Sky-Watcher AZ-GTi with SkyMax 102 is an excellent choice because it combines portability with advanced technology. This lightweight, travel-sized mount weighs only 8.6 pounds, making it easy to carry anywhere. It supports payloads up to 11 pounds, so you can attach most telescopes and DSLR cameras. The included SkyMax 102 Maksutov-Cassegrain offers high contrast and long focal length, perfect for planetary and lunar viewing. WiFi-enabled and app-controlled, it provides smooth, accurate tracking using patented dual-encoder technology, ensuring you enjoy precise manual and automated celestial observations.

Tracking Accuracy
Achieving precise tracking with a motorized alt-az mount hinges on the quality of its motor control and encoder feedback systems. These components ensure the mount can adjust smoothly and accurately, maintaining celestial object positions as the sky moves. Dual-encoder technology can greatly enhance tracking by compensating for manual slewing and mechanical imperfections, providing more consistent results. The quality of gears and drive mechanisms also plays an essential role; well-made components reduce backlash and improve long-term stability. Proper initial alignment and calibration are vital; even the best mount won’t perform well if it’s not correctly set up. Ultimately, external factors like mount stability and vibration influence tracking accuracy, so a sturdy design with damping features is a smart choice for beginners seeking reliable performance.

Can These Mounts Be Used for Astrophotography or Only Visual Observing?
These mounts can definitely be used for astrophotography, but they’re mainly designed for visual observing. I’ve found that while they’re great for quick setup and tracking planets or the Moon, longer exposures can suffer from slight field rotation. If you’re serious about astrophotography, consider a mount with equatorial capabilities. For casual astrophotography, a motorized alt-az can work well, especially with some practice and limitations in mind.
